| Information about your publication: | Fiction International is the only literary journal in the United States emphasizing formal innovation and social activism. It features a wide variety of fiction, nonfiction, indeterminate prose, and visuals by leading writers and artists from around the world. Each issue of Fiction International is devoted to a theme. Please check our website for our announcement of the newest theme. |
| What type of submissions are you looking for?: | Fiction, non-fiction, indeterminate prose, and visuals appropriate to our theme. |
